As a leading supplier of computer-aided match analyses, RunningBall, through its extensive network of scouts, covers over 30,000 football games a year from 70 countries, including competitions in other sports. Founded in 2006, RunningBall employs more than 1,100 scouts, who gather real-time information on site in the stadiums. RunningBall's coverage is real-time, with data reaching the clients within a second, while live coverage on television usually is delayed for up to 10-12 seconds. RunningBall has developed a unique software package to collect, review, enhance, store and distribute large volumes of data pertaining to football matches and other sports competitions. RunningBall's Trader Client is a software package which has revolutionized the live betting market. The stand-alone application greatly assists bookmakers in the management, monitoring and odds-making of live bets. RunningBall's Trader Client combines numerous useful features, facilitating fast access to live stats on sporting events. The user can select the amount of data to be viewed thanks to sophisticated filters. After installing the application, RunningBall customers need only type in their login data for real-time access to the matches and to a wide selection of live statistics and events. The Trader Client displays the following data during a game: All match statistics (goals, corners, cards, penalties, free kicks, fouls, offsides, dangerous free kicks, shots in four different categories, attacks, dangerous attacks) Weather and pitch conditions, attendance status Additional messages, e.g. reason for suspending a game Substitutions, stoppage time Odds suggestions Supervisor view for simultaneous multiple-game monitoring League tables, statistical filter options The user can freely filter the amount of data to be viewed. RunningBall scouts collect game data using MDAs and specialized applications developed inhouse. A support team reviews this data as it is broadcast; IT experts guarantee its secure, prompt and stable transmission. In-game RunningBall provides real-time coverage. Data is gathered, processed and transmitted to clients within one second while "live television coverage" is delayed up to eight to 12 seconds. Goals, free kicks, yellow and red cards and many more elements are made available to customers as the match unfolds - around some 1000 game events like these are recorded by RunningBall during each match! RunningBall has developed additional special applications that allow customers to view current statistics for a given time frame (e. g. since the last goal), on the basis of which they can draw conclusions on the course the match may be taking. In addition to the results service, RunningBall provides post-game reports which contain lots of additional information on any of the matches covered. In addition to half-time results and final scores, these reports also contain all important events (goals, cards, penalties, corners), along with the minute of the match when they occurred, statistics and comments on the game in question.
